The finance director at the top is accountable for a variety of the financial operations and the decision-making process for their company. Senior finance managers is responsible for the majority of a company's capital, and the way in which capital is used. To determine how the company's funds are best spent, the finance manager has to develop forecasts that describe and forecast the outcomes of specific investments. Additionally the finance director of the senior level is accountable for assembling data on sales and assets (as relevant) and distributing the figures to the management and executives within the company. In addition the top finance officer is accountable to maintain open lines of communication with business partners in order to discuss joint ventures that might be possible.
A senior finance manager usually requires a bachelor's degree in accounting, finance, or a related field to business along with the ability to finance their company's sector (retail manufacturing, manufacturing, etc.). Additionally, the person must possess excellent analytical and communication skills, as well as the capacity to make significant, crucial decision-making.
